tp官方下载安卓最新版本2024-tpwallet下载/最新版本/安卓版安装-tp官网入口

TP昵称怎么设置:从网络连接到分布式支付的全链路讨论

在很多支付与交易平台中,“TP昵称”常被用作用户在链上/平台内的可读标识(便于沟通、风控归档、客服定位、资产归属查询等)。不过,不同系统对“昵称”的定义与约束并不完全一致:有的平台把昵称当作账号别名;有的平台把昵称映射到链上身份或会话;还有的平台会将昵称与支付路径、风控策略、费用归因绑定。下面给出一个尽量全面的讨论框架:既覆盖“TP昵称怎么设置”,也将你提到的网络连接、费用计算、高效支付技术服务管理、流动性池、私密数据管理、安全支付环境、分布式支付等维度串联起来,解释为什么昵称设置会影响支付体验与安全合规。

一、TP昵称怎么设置:常见流程与约束

1)基本设置入口

- 通常在“个人中心/账户设置/身份信息/资料管理”里找到“TP昵称/显示名称/账号昵称”。

- 若系统采用链上身份,昵称可能与“地址标签/别名”关联;若采用Web2风格账号体系,则昵称属于个人资料字段。

2)昵称格式与规则

常见约束包括:

- 长度:例如2~20字符。

- 字符:允许中文/英文/数字/下划线;禁止特殊符号或表情(因不同端渲染与日志检索差异)。

- 唯一性:有的平台要求全局唯一,有的要求同设备或同组织唯一。

- 敏感词过滤:避免冒用品牌、涉政涉黄、攻击性词汇。

- 变更频率限制:为降低钓鱼与风控绕过,往往限制“每周/每月可改次数”。

3)推荐命名策略(兼顾可用性与安全)

- 可辨识但不过度暴露:例如“公司-角色-编号”,而非“真实姓名+手机号”。

- 与支付用途分离:如果昵称会出现在转账回执或客服工单中,建议与资产无关,降低社交工程风险。

- 避免仿冒:不要与平台官方或高权用户名称高度相似(相似度检测往往存在)。

4)昵称变更后的系统影响

- 缓存与同步:前端展示、客服系统、账单/对账单服务可能需要刷新。

- 交易历史回溯:很多系统会在交易记录中保存“当时的昵称快照”,避免因昵称后改造成账单不一致。

- 风控信誉:若昵称与风控评分绑定,变更可能触发“新标签验证”或短期限制某些高风险操作。

二、网络连接:昵称与连接状态如何共同影响体验

1)不同网络环境的识别与展示

- 稳定网络下:昵称展示、聊天/回执查询更顺畅。

- 弱网/高延迟下:平台可能采用“离线缓存昵称”,导致显示与实际身份更新存在延迟。

2)连接失败的容错逻辑

- 连接失败时,系统应回退到“地址/ID”而非空白昵称。

- 建议平台在失败路径保留可读标识,避免用户误把他人当成自己以致错误转账。

3)NAT/代理与会话一致性

- 对于分布式支付与多网关架构,昵称映射到会话信息时需确保“同一用户—同一会话上下文”。

- 若昵称更改在会话中未同步,可能出现短时间“看起来像变了人”的体验问题。

三、费用计算:昵称字段如何影响计费归因

费用计算往往看似与昵称无关,但在工程实现上,昵称会参与“归因与追踪”。

1)计费归因的基础字段

- 费用可能按用户维度、会话维度、渠道维度(API/Web/SDK/第三方)归集。

- 昵称作为人类可读字段,常用于审计、客服核查、对账报表展示。

2)计费与缓存/账单一致性

- 当昵称变更时:

- 账单展示层可能使用新昵称。

- 审计/链上记录层可能保存旧昵称快照。

- 建议系统在“账单快照”与“展示字段”间明确区分,避免用户对历史费用产生误解。

3)风控加价/手续费动态

- 某些系统会根据风险等级调整手续费或限制额度。若风险等级与身份标签(包含昵称/别名)存在关联,需要保证风控规则的“稳定性”,避免昵称频繁变更导致计费策略波动。

四、高效支付技术服务管理:昵称在运维与SLA中的作用

1)服务拆分与调用链追踪

- 支付通常由网关、路由、路由选择、鉴权、风控、清结算、账务、通知等模块组成。

- 昵称用于日志检索与告警定位(人类可读),但必须与真实用户ID/地址绑定,避免仅靠昵称排障。

2)SLA与故障隔离

- 当某个昵称对应的用户在高并发场景下触发异常(例如频繁改名或触发风控),运维系统需要快速定位对应的“用户ID/设备指纹/钱包地址”。

- 因此工程上应遵循“昵称可读,ID/地址可验证”。

3)技术服务管理的最佳实践

- 工单系统同时记录:nickname_snapshot、user_id、address、渠道、时间戳、幂等键。

- 避免把可变字段作为唯一键;昵称变更应不会破坏支付幂等。

五、流动性池:昵称与资产路由的间接关系

“流动性池”通常用于交易撮合、路由选择、保证金/手续费补贴或跨链转发。昵称不会直接决定流动性,但会影响用户在系统中的可追踪性,从而影响路由策略的选择。

1)路由与策略可追踪

- 当用户发起支付请求,系统可能记录:用户标签(昵称快照)、所属账户、风险等级、期望路由。

- 路由选择策略(例如选择哪个池、哪个链路)需要可审计字段。

2)流动性不足时的用户体验

- 若系统使用多路由:

- 昵称展示需要与回执/失败原因绑定,避免用户只看到“昵称”,却不知道“资金未进入哪个池”。

- 最佳实践是:回执里既有昵称(可读),又有池ID/路由ID(可核验)。

六、私密数据管理:如何避免昵称泄露敏感信息

1)昵称不应包含隐私

- 不建议使用手机号、身份证号、住址、精确位置、可反推身份的信息。

2)敏感词与模式检测

- 除了静态敏感词,平台还应做模式检测:例如连续数字、疑似证件号长度、邮箱、疑似密钥片段。

3)日志与数据最小化

- 私密数据管理强调“最小必要”。昵称可能会出现在日志中,因此:

- 日志应脱敏(如截断、哈希、或仅保留前后片段)。

- 对外接口返回应遵循最小披露。

4)权限与访问控制

- 管理员后台查看昵称应有审计轨迹。

- 客服查询应与工单系统绑定,避免横向越权。

七、安全支付环境:昵称设置的安全边界

1)抗钓鱼与冒充

- 昵称是主要社交载体之一,攻击者可能设置相似昵称诱导转账。

- 应采取措施:

- 相似度检测(Levenshtein距离、视觉/同形字符)。

- 关键场景二次确认(转账前展示真实地址/标签ID)。

2)安全上下文与幂等

- 安全支付环境强调:昵称只是展示,不参与签名与鉴权核心。

- 幂等键应基于user_id/address+nonce/请求参数,不基于昵称,避免通过改名重放或绕过。

3)风控联动

- 昵称更改频率、历史相似性、关联设备风险都可能影响风控。

- 建议:

- 变更昵称后,短时间内对高额操作设置额外验证(如二次确认/OTP/签名验证)。

八、分布式支付:跨节点系统下昵称一致性与一致性模型

分布式支付让系统同时存在多个节点:网关、路由器、清结算服务、账务服务、通知服务、链上/跨链适配器等。昵称在这种架构中常遇到一致性挑战。

1)一致性问题

- 用户改昵称后:

- 某些节点先更新显示缓存,另一些节点仍在旧缓存。

- 交易回执生成与账务入账可能在不同服务中完成,导致“同一次支付”的展示昵称不一致。

2)工程应对策略

- 采用“昵称快照”:在发起交易时,将当前昵称写入请求上下文/交易元数据,并在回执中使用快照。

- 使用事件驱动更新:昵称变更事件(ChangeNicknameEvent)广播到各服务,确保最终一致。

- 对关键链路采用版本号:例如nickname_version,保证回执与账务引用同一版本。

3)容错与回退

- 若昵称服务不可用:

- 回退为地址标签/用户ID。

- 不应阻断支付主流程(除非合规要求必须展示)。

九、把“TP昵称怎么设置”落到可执行清单

你可以将上述讨论归纳成可操作的设置与治理方案:

1)用户侧:

- 选择简洁、可辨识、不含隐私的昵称。

- 避免高仿官方/高权用户称呼。

- 了解变更次数与审核周期。

2)平台侧:

- 明确昵称规则(长度、字符、唯一性、敏感词)。

- 变更昵称提供审计与快照机制。

- 将昵称视为“展示字段”,核心鉴权/幂等/风控基于不可变ID与链上地址。

- 连接与支付回执在弱网情况下要可回退。

- 私密数据管理:日志脱敏、最小化存储、权限审计。

- 分布式支付:采用昵称快照+事件驱动,保证回执一致。

十、结论

TP昵称怎么设置,本质上不仅是“填写一个好看的名字”,而是牵涉到账号可识别性、支付链路的可追踪性、费用与账单一致性、私密数据管理、安全支付风格,以及分布式支付下的一致性工程。一个设计成熟的平台会让昵称“可读且不影响安全”,在用户体验与风控合规之间取得平衡。

如果你愿意,我也可以按你具体的平台类型(Web端/APP端、是否链上身份、是否有昵称唯一性、是否允许中文)给出更贴合的“规则示例与字段设计建议”。

作者:林澈 发布时间:2026-04-24 12:21:54

相关阅读
<strong draggable="d84b7"></strong><kbd lang="n85ts"></kbd><i id="ebrny"></i><u draggable="8jejk"></u><font dir="djhib"></font><abbr id="f60ih"></abbr>
<map lang="u0v5"></map><time id="434g"></time><em draggable="6dqx"></em><bdo dir="gzdo"></bdo><abbr draggable="vchz"></abbr>
<map date-time="wnic"></map><abbr lang="zh02"></abbr>